Third Person
Ethan snarls as he rips through the attacking rogues with blinding speed. He watches as the twins usher their Aunts and cousins into the safe room before turning to look back at the burning house. Emmett's house.
The smell of blood floods his system. He watches as the Royal Pack makes its first stand in 16yrs against a vampire/rogue attack. He growls as he sees a scentless rogue creep from the forest.
He has to make sure no one sees the boys, or the Queen's plan will fail. He darts forward as silently as possible. He twists the wolf's head swiftly, breaking its neck immediately before running back towards his princes.
Once in the room, he sighs a breath of relief. The royals knew this day was coming for years and had planned accordingly. King Emmett and Queen Lisa knew the vampires would come for their sons once they hit their teen years. So they put an elaborate scheme together that Ethan had huge doubts with. Lance agreed with his opinion, but the royals wouldn't be swayed.
They planned to fight, but they planned to lose. The Queen had selected look-alike twin werewolves to fight in her son's places. The look-alikes would either fall, be taken, or the vampires would be defeated. But the Queen refused to allow her sons to be put at risk, and after years of asking, Ethan finally knew why. The Queen and himself were actually the only ones that knew the truth. The Twins were the key to werewolf survival. If they fell into Lord Stefan's hands, the werewolf species would be in grave danger.
Ethan's eyes narrow as he watches Jason pace the room. Out of the two, Jason is the hothead. He wears his emotions on his sleeve and has his mother's quick temper. Jackson is calculating like his father and uncle.
Jackson growled lowly at his brother's pacing.
"Stop it, Jason. You are making the girls uncomfortable," Jackson said harshly, glancing at Lenny.
Moira, Simone, Lenny, and Clara were huddled together silently crying. At the same time, the male cousins were glaring at the floor. Mike and Tray were close friends. Having grown up together their whole lives.
Lenny was 15, just like the twins, while her siblings Mike and Clara are 11 and 9.
Tray was born a month after Clara and was also 9. He is the only child of Simone and Clint. The future Delta since Mike is older. He will rightfully take the Beta position.
(Author side note for the curious reader::: Lance's family does not appear again. But Jane and him have three children. All boys. 9yr old Ben, 7yr Travis, and 2yr Layne. They also adopted Mark, who never again had a wolf. )
Suddenly a pain ruptures across the family's chest, and they all fall to their knees in shock. A loud thunderous roar pierces through the supposed soundproof walls. Jason and Jackson's eyes connect. They know the roar came from their father, and the only reason he would ever roar like that is if their mother was.........
Jason and Jackson lunge for the door at the same time. Ethan wraps the large teens in the best headlocks he can manage. They struggle and growl loudly as he fights to keep them safe.
Nothing can be done now. The Queen is gone. Ethan can feel it in his very soul. He can also feel his Alpha's murderous rage. The twins fight and sob as their emotions overload their senses.
Finally, Simone and Moira act. They each grab a boy and begin to shower them in motherly comfort. Lenny sobs as she holds the younger children tightly. Her Aunt is gone, and so is her uncle, basically.
After hours of tense grief, Clint links Ethan.
Clint- The plan is in place, Ethan. The Queen and the look-alikes fell to the vampires. I. I. I handled Alpha. He and Luna are together again. Use the tunnel. The boys will have to live in secrecy for the next three years, just like Luna wanted. How is my family?
Ethan- Safe. How many did we lose?
Clint- so far, the number is at 73. Not bad, considering the force they hit us with. But no vampire survived. We will announce the demise of the Royal family just like they planned. And hopefully, if all goes well, the boys will take the crown at 18, shocking the vampires and the world.
Ethan- we will head that way.
Ethan cuts the link. And looks at the people closest to him. The people he would die for.
"The plan is a go. The twins are considered dead. The King and Queen are rejoined with the goddess. Let's head to the house," Ethan announced, moving towards the secret opening.
The tunnel leads to the newest mansion on Riverstone territory. It was built far away from the pack members in the farthest corner of their land. It will take hours to hike there, but they must. The mansion will be the twins and Ethan's new home.
JASON POV
How? How were they gone? I can't believe they are truly gone, but I feel it. I feel the hole in the pack bond. I glance at Jackson. His face is a mask of grief, and I know my face matches his.
Being an identical werewolf is strange. Our emotions tend to run together, and we feel each other as mates would. He is one-third of my soul. We will become complete when we find our mate. But no one but other twins truly understands our bond.
The look-alikes were our friends. They took our places with honor, and we hated it. We lost so much tonight. But at least we still had each other and Lenny. I glance at our best friend and confidant. If we had lost her as well..... we would be feral at this moment.
Jackson glances over, meeting my gaze. I grab my brother's hand. I don't care if people find the gesture gay. We need each other right now. In school, we continuously have to fight douchebags who refer to our closeness as abnormal.
Jack- I can't believe it.
Jason- I know. Me neither
Jack- gone jas. Gone. Our parents are gone.
I stop and yank Jackson into my arms. Ethan pauses, feeling some of our emotions through his life bond with us. But he doesn't push us forward.
My brother sobs into my shoulder as I fight my own tears. Lenny rushes to our side and wraps her fragile arms around us the best she can.
Lenny- I love you. They wouldn't want you sad. They would want you angry. It's time to get strong. Use these three years.
Jackson and I both tense. Lenny is right. Revenge will be sweet. Watch out, Lord Stefan, because you just made us your number one enemies.
JACKSON POV
Four hours. Four hours of walking and feeling numb to the world. Well, except for the pulsing rage coming from Jason's side of our bond.
Lenny's words struck home with us. Mom and dad never cried over spilled milk, and neither will we. We will avenge them.
Finally, when I think I can't take another step, we come to the bend. The iron door at the end of the tunnel looks solid and uninviting, but I breathe a sigh of relief at its appearance. We made it.
